Wavelength selective switching

Wavelength Selective Switching components are industrial packages integrating devices for wavelength multiplexing/demultiplexing of WDM signals and mechanisms to switch signals on a per-wavelength basis. Multiplexing/demultiplexing elements can be realized as array waveguide gratings (AWG). Currently, the two major switching technologies are microelectromechanical systems (MEMS) and liquid crystals (LCoS).

A WSS component is characterized by the number of WDM channels (e.g., 40 or 80) and by the number of selectable directions (e.g., 1x5 or 1x9). The main application of WSSs is the implementation of reconfigurable optical ADMs (ROADM), or, in full mesh arrangements, of optical cross-connect systems.
